Title: Discharge Coefficient Of Super Accurate Critical Nozzle At Pressurized Condition
Author: Masahiro Ishibashi, Masaki Takamoto
Source: 1999 International Symposium on Fluid Flow Measurement
Year Published: 1999
Abstract: Critical Venturi nozzles of ten pieces essentially complying with 1S09300 whose machining errors were less than lpm were calibrated by a constant volume tank system using air at absolute pressure of 0.1-O.5MPa with the Reynolds number of 5X104-1.2X10G. All the measured discharge coefficients were distributed along a fitted curve, which had been obtained from calibrations of other 23 critical nozzles with negligible machining error performed at atmospheric pressure and lower with Reynolds number up to 2.4x105, with scattering of 0.l?ZO. The curve agrees with 1S09300 with the uncertainty of the 1S0, but it has a steeper gradient and significant deviation from the 1S0. One of the nozzles indicated a boundary layer transition at the Reynolds number around 106 as abrupt decrease of the discharge coefficient by 0.0570. In view of the fact that the 1S0 is rather suitable for larger Reynolds number up to 107 with turbulent boundary layer, the fitted curve is considered to be better to be employed at low Reynolds number below 106 where the laminar boundary layer is expected.
